Japanese Hojicha

This dark loose leaf tea (also known as Houjicha) started life as a green loose leaf tea – but has been skilfully roasted to turn late pick Sencha into something extremely special.

Some of the catechins and caffeine are lost in this roasting, softening the tea in every way. The flavour is very soft and smooth, lacking astringency and tannin.

It still has caffeine, but it's lower than green tea making it a good tea for the evening, great with and after dinner. It has a soothing yet rather stimulating effect.

Tasting Notes

Soft, toasty caramels with nutty, umami notes.

Quantity

Use 2g per 150ml of water.

Temperature

For the optimum infusion use 90°C (194°F) water.

Time

Infuse for 1 - 2 minutes, tasting regularly.

Infusions

You can infuse this tea at least twice.  With each careful infusion, different subtleties of flavour are revealed.
